This is a description of a hand sanitizer product that comes in a nonsterile solution with an 80% alcohol concentration. The product is intended to help reduce bacteria that cause diseases and is recommended by the FDA and WHO. It can kill up to 99.9% of germs. This hand sanitizer is only for external use and should be kept away from children under two months of age. In case of irritation or rash, the user should stop using it and seek medical attention. The product should be stored in a place with a temperature between 15-30C (59-86F) to avoid freezing and excessive heat.*

This text is for a hand sanitizer that contains 80% alcohol and is a non-sterile FDA/WHO recommended formula that kills 99.9% of germs. The bottle contains 60.8 Fl.Oz of solution and includes Drug Facts and Directions for use. The product is for external use only, and it is essential to keep it away from heat or flame. The hand sanitizer is not recommended for children less than 2 months of age or open skin wounds. If a rash or irritation occurs, stop use, and ask the doctor. The inactive ingredients include glycerin, hydrogen peroxide, and purified water USP. The company, CDC sanitizer, has a website, and the product is available to purchase.*
